AgustaWestland appoints Rotortrade as distributor for second hand helicopters

February 25, 2013  By Carey Fredericks

March 8, 2013, Las Vegas, Nv. - AgustaWestland is pleased to announce that it has appointed Rotortrade Services as its exclusive distributor for second hand helicopters worldwide. Rotortrade Services will support the sale of both AgustaWestland and other manufacturer's "trade in" helicopters globally.


This appointment further expands the range of distributorship agreements AgustaWestland has in place across the world, allowing an even more effective exploitation of opportunities offered by this specific commercial market segment, particularly for the sale of pre-owned VIP/corporate and private helicopters.

Emilio Dalmasso, Senior Vice President Commercial Business Unit, AgustaWestland said “The agreement with Rotortrade Services brings their vast expertise and knowledge of the second hand helicopter market to AgustaWestland, to assist with the sale of any used helicopters we have acquired. We are sure our cooperation with Rotortrade Services Pte Ltd will be mutually beneficial and will allow us to assist our customers with the disposal of helicopters they are replacing with new AgustaWestland models.”

Philippe Lubrano, Senior Partner of Rotortrade Sevices added “This partnership has been built between our companies to offer the best possible solutions to customers looking for well-priced helicopters. At the same time that we are associated to AgustaWestland, Rotortrade believes that pre-owned helicopter market is driven by multiple brands. This is why we are here to offer our expertise, to ensure that the buyer always gets the best aircraft for their needs. Beyond simple aircraft sales, we are also prepared to offer warranty, training, technical assistance, and other after-sales services to ensure that the expectations of our clients are met. This is our mindset and we intend to do everything we can to keep it that way.”
